Fort Polk Soldier killed in Baghdad

FORT POLK, La. - A Fort Polk Soldier was killed in Baghdad yesterday when his vehicle was struck by an improvised explosive device.

Specialist Jeffrey F. Nichols, 21, of Granite Shoals, Texas, was a field artilleryman assigned to the 3rd Squadron, 89th Cavalry Regiment, 4th Brigade Combat Team, 10th Mountain Division.

Nichols enlisted in the Army in September 2005 and completed basic and advanced individual training at Fort Sill, Okla.  He was assigned to Fort Polk in December 2005.

His awards and decorations include the Purple Heart, National Defense Service Medal and the Iraq Campaign Medal.

Nichols is survived by his wife and son, of Marble Falls, Texas, and his Mother, of Granite Shoals.
